Can I have parental controls with iPhone without an Apple device?

My daughter wants an iPhone.

She's 11. She wants an iPhone 11.

I want to have parental controls.

Can I have this without having another Apple device?


I do have an old Macbook Pro - dated 2012. Updates stopped 2 OS version updates ago.

I am planning to buy a Mac Mini, but not imminently.

Setting Up Parental Controls on an iPhone 11:

Screen Time is what you are looking to use here. You'd set this up on the iPhone itself; setting it up remotely is not an option.. Go here: Use Parental Controls on your child's iPhone and iPad - Apple Support

Controlling Remotely:

You can get notifications that will allow you to permit something or not. Turn on iMessage in your device and your child’s device. And keep the devices up to date by installing the latest updates. But, no, remotely controlling the device like screen sharing and screen recording are not features.


Turning On iMessage:

  1. Go to: Settings
  2. Tap: Apps (vet bottom item)
  3. Tap: Messages
  4. Tap: iMessage (so that it is green)
